Abstract

The application relates to the technical field of mobile terminals, and provides an icon switching method and device, electronic equipment and a computer readable storage medium, wherein the method comprises the following steps: responding to switching operation aiming at an APP icon in an iOS system, and acquiring popup information of an icon switching prompt popup triggered by the switching operation; detecting whether the popup window information has specified identification information or not, wherein the specified identification information is used for reflecting a source user to which the icon switching prompt popup window belongs; and if the popup information does not have the specified identification information, calling a preset first popup processing mode to replace a second popup processing mode aiming at the icon switching prompt popup in the iOS system through a method exchange mode. According to the technical scheme, automatic interception of the icon switching prompt popup window can be achieved, redundant operation of a user is reduced, influence of the appearance of the icon switching prompt popup window on the user experience of using the APP is avoided, and user experience is improved.

[ background Art ]
The APP icons influence the first impression and the continuous attention degree of the user to the APP, based on the first impression and the continuous attention degree, the APP icons can be dynamically switched according to different scenes, and user browsing experience is improved while the attention degree of the user is striven for. The iOS system can support APP developers to dynamically switch APP icons, generally, a new group of icons can be added in the assembly files of the items to which the APP belongs, and meanwhile, a plurality of sets of icons which are allowed to be used are started in the item configuration, so that the dynamic switching of the APP icons can be realized.
However, each time the APP icon is switched, the iOS system will automatically generate a pop-up window to alert the user that this APP icon has been changed, which requires the user to manually close. In an actual scene, the user does not need the prompt information, and the pop-up window can be closed by manual operation of the user, which is redundant content and can influence the use experience of the user on the APP.
Therefore, if negative influence of switching APP icons in the iOS system on user experience is reduced, the automation level of gray release is improved, and the technical problem to be solved is urgent at present.

Example 1
Fig. 1 shows a flowchart of an icon switching method according to one embodiment of the present application.
As shown in fig. 1, the flow of the icon switching method according to one embodiment of the present application includes:
step 102, in response to a switching operation for an APP icon in an iOS system, acquiring popup information of an icon switching prompt popup triggered by the switching operation.
In the iOS system, when the APP icon is switched, the icon switching prompt popup is generally triggered automatically, but generally, the popup often carries popup information for describing the source of the popup, and the popup information of the icon switching prompt popup can reflect whether the popup is from the iOS system or a developer, so that a basis is provided for the subsequent related processing of the icon switching prompt popup.
And 104, detecting whether the popup window information has specified identification information, wherein the specified identification information is used for reflecting a source user to which the icon switching prompt popup window belongs.
In general, a popup window set by a source user generally has specified identification information such as Title and Message set by the source user and capable of identifying the identity of the source user, while a system popup window adopts a uialertview controller control and does not carry such information. That is, the specified identification information identifies which source user the icon switching prompt popup is set to, in other words, if the icon switching prompt popup has specified identification information reflecting the source user to which the icon switching prompt popup belongs, the icon switching prompt popup is described as a popup set by a developer, and if the popup information of the icon switching prompt popup does not reflect the specified identification information of the source user to which the icon switching prompt popup belongs, the icon switching prompt popup is described as being created by not the developer but an iOS system.
And step 106, if the popup information does not have the specified identification information, calling a preset first popup processing mode to replace a second popup processing mode aiming at the icon switching prompt popup in the iOS system through a method switching mode.
The first popup window processing mode is to intercept the icon switching prompt popup window when the switching operation is executed, and the second popup window processing mode is to pop up the icon switching prompt popup window when the switching operation is executed.
If the popup information of the icon switching prompt popup does not reflect the appointed identification information of the source user to which the popup belongs, the icon switching prompt popup is described as being created by a developer, but is carried by the iOS system. Each time an APP icon is switched, the iOS system automatically generates an icon switching prompt pop-up to prompt the user that the APP icon has been changed, and the icon switching prompt pop-up requires the user to manually close. However, in an actual scene, the user does not need the prompt information, and the pop-up window is closed by manual operation of the user, which is redundant content and affects the use experience of the user on the APP.
Therefore, the second popup window processing mode of directly popup icon switching prompt popup windows in the iOS system can be replaced by the method switching mode through the preset first popup window processing mode, the icon switching prompt popup windows are intercepted when the switching operation is executed through the preset first popup window processing mode, the situation that the normal use of a user is influenced due to the fact that the user needs to perform closing operation due to popup of the icon switching prompt popup windows is avoided, and user experience is improved. The Method-switching (Method-Swizzling) is actually an implementation function corresponding to a replacement Method, and the main function of the Method-switching (Method-Swizzling) is to replace the implementation of one Method with the implementation of another Method at the time of running.
According to the technical scheme, compared with the scheme that a user is required to manually close the icon switching prompt popup popped up by the iOS system in the related art, the automatic interception of the icon switching prompt popup can be realized, redundant operation of the user is reduced, the influence of the appearance of the icon switching prompt popup on the user's experience of using APP is avoided, and the user experience is improved.
In one possible design, step 104 specifically includes: detecting whether target identification information matched with the popup window information exists in a preset identification information list, wherein if the target identification information exists in the preset identification information list, the target identification information is determined to be the specified identification information.
The identification information of all developers serving as source users can be stored in a preset identification information list, so that whenever APP icon switching occurs in the iOS system, matching can be performed in the preset identification information list, if target identification information matched with popup information of the current popup is matched, the current popup is indicated to be an effective prompt set by the developer, and not a redundant prompt automatically popped up by the system, and the current popup can be popped up. Otherwise, if the target identification information matched with the popup window information of the current popup window is not matched, the current popup window is not an effective prompt set by a developer, but a redundant prompt automatically popped up by the system, and the current popup window can be intercepted.
Specifically, the first popup window processing mode is selected to generate a popup window interception instruction, and the popup window is blocked by responding to the popup window interception instruction. Namely, the first popup window processing mode can be to directly intercept the icon switching prompt popup window and cancel the popup process so as to prevent the popup from affecting the normal use of the APP by the user.

Example III
On the basis of the embodiment shown in fig. 2, if the icon switching prompt popup window is stealthy and popped up when the switching operation is executed, once the user operation occurs in the icon switching process, further processing is required to ensure that the user operation is smoothly performed.
Specifically, as shown in fig. 3, the steps for processing the user operation in the icon switching process include:
step 302, in the time interval from the stealth popup of the icon switching prompt popup to the closing, responding to the user operation, judging whether the operation position of the user operation is positioned in the stealth display area of the icon switching prompt popup, if yes, entering step 304, otherwise, entering step 306.
And step 304, determining the corresponding position of the operation position in the lower layer of the icon switching prompt popup window as a target operation position, and executing user operation acting on the target operation position.
And 306, executing the user operation.
In the time interval from stealth popup of the icon switching prompt popup to closing, the icon switching prompt popup actually exists on the operation interface, although the time interval is very short, the possibility of user operation still exists, and once a user selects, touches and other operations on an object at the lower layer of the icon switching prompt popup, the user is likely to touch the icon switching prompt popup by mistake because the icon switching prompt popup actually exists on the operation interface, and the operation effect of the user is affected.
In this regard, in a time period from when the icon switching prompt popup is stealthy to when the user operation occurs, detection of the operation position of the user operation is triggered by the user operation. If the operation position of the user operation is located in the stealth display area of the icon switching prompt popup window, corresponding processing is adopted, so that the user operation is effective. Specifically, a position of the operation position corresponding to the lower layer of the icon switching prompt popup window may be determined as a target operation position, and a user operation acting on the target operation position may be performed, so that the user operation may be performed on a position actually operated by the user. Otherwise, if the operation position of the user operation is not located in the stealth display area of the icon switching prompt popup window, the action position of the user operation is identical to the position which the user actually wants to operate, and the user operation can be directly executed.
According to the technical scheme, when the stealth popup and the automatic closing of the icon switching prompt popup are realized, the influence possibly caused by the existence period of the icon switching prompt popup on the user operation is fully considered, the effectiveness of the user operation during the existence period of the icon switching prompt popup is improved, and the influence on the user experience due to the icon switching prompt popup is avoided.
On the basis of the embodiments shown in fig. 1 to 3, customization processing of intercepting icon switching prompt popup can be performed for different APPs or users.
In one possible design, in response to a switching operation for an APP icon in an iOS system, detecting whether the APP is a designated APP or an associated APP having a preset association relationship with the designated APP, where if the APP is the designated APP or the associated APP, the step of obtaining pop information of an icon switching prompt pop triggered by the switching operation is allowed to be entered.
The preset association relationship refers to call relationship, communication relationship and the like among the APPs. For example, a financial APP a may be set as a designated APP, so that a user is not disturbed by a system prompt popup when switching APP icons during use of the financial APP a, and meanwhile, because payment operations such as investment and the like need to be performed in the financial APP a, and a third party payment APP b may be invoked during the payment operation, if the third party payment APP b is invoked during use of the financial APP a, the first start of the third party payment APP b after updating the APP icons is performed, the user still sees the popup system prompt popup on an interface of the third party payment APP b. Therefore, the third party payment APP b can be set as the financial APP a to be the associated APP with the preset association relationship, and thus, the interference that a user encounters a system prompt popup window when the third party payment APP b is called in the financial APP a can be avoided.
According to the technical scheme, customized service can be provided for the appointed APP, so that a user is prevented from being disturbed by the system popup, namely the icon switching prompt popup, during the use of the appointed APP and during the use of the associated APP with the appointed APP in a preset association relation.
In another possible design, determining whether the APP is a designated APP in response to a switch operation for an APP icon in an iOS system; and when the APP is the appointed APP, determining whether the login account of the APP is an appointed account, wherein if the login account of the APP is the appointed account, the step of acquiring the popup information of the icon switching prompt popup triggered by the switching operation is allowed to be carried out.
Optionally, a designated account number set requiring popup interception may be set, and when the APP is the designated APP, if the login account number of the APP is a designated account number in the designated account number set, the interception process of the icon switching prompt popup in the APP may be started.
According to the technical scheme, customized service can be provided for the appointed user or the appointed user group of the appointed APP, so that the appointed user or the appointed user group of the appointed APP is prevented from being disturbed by the system prompt popup.
In still another possible design, the obtaining, in response to a switching operation for an APP icon in the iOS system, pop information of an icon switching prompt pop triggered by the switching operation includes: and responding to switching operation aiming at an APP icon in the iOS system, detecting whether user identity information or terminal identification information of a current terminal is in a preset information list, wherein if the user identity information or the terminal identification information of the current terminal is in the preset information list, the step of acquiring popup information of an icon switching prompt popup triggered by the switching operation is allowed to be entered.
According to the technical scheme, customized service can be directly provided for the appointed user or the appointed user group, so that the appointed user or the appointed user group of the appointed APP is prevented from being disturbed by the system prompt popup.
